The choice of adhesive composition according to operating conditions
If you are faced with the question of which tile adhesive is better, then you must pay attention to the expected operating conditions. This is one of the main determining factors in the choice of adhesive composition. It is important to determine the temperature range, the level of humidity, the expected load on the tile. Thus, if the floor cladding is carried out on an open loggia, then you will have to use a frost and moisture resistant adhesive.
All adhesives are divided into three subgroups. The former include conventional compositions that are made on the basis of cement. Such mixtures belong to class C1. Such compositions are intended for outdoor work. The basic type of glue has adhesion to the base, which is equal to 0.5 MPa. Such compositions are used both in dry and in wet rooms.
The second group includes improved cement-based mixtures, which have additional characteristics. Similar compounds are used for internal work. Mixtures of this variety have adhesion, which is equal to 1 MPa, such products are characterized by increased elasticity.

Tile Adhesive Properties
Knauf tile glue is quite common today in the market for relevant products. However, choosing it or the composition of any other brand, it is necessary to pay attention to the basic properties that high-quality glue should have. The mixture must first of all be slip resistant. It is important to pay attention to the expiration date, this indicates the period of time during which the mixture will not lose its characteristics and can be used in facing work. Tile adhesive frost-resistant, usually within three hours after mixing can be used.
Consumers also pay attention to the open time, which implies an interval during which the already applied mixture can maintain its characteristics. This indicates that tiles can be laid over time. If we talk about ordinary adhesive compositions, then the open time is about 20 minutes. Tile glue "Eunice" is available in the form of a quick-setting composition, which gains strength in just 10 minutes. During this time, you can manage to adjust the position of the tile.
